(Photo by Carl Recine/Getty Images)](https://football-italia.net/latest-nunez-napoli-transfer-talks-continue/) Football Italia transfer expert Alfredo Pedullà reports that negotiations between Napoli and Liverpool for Darwin Nunez are ongoing, with the Partenopei working to close an €8m gap between their proposal and the Reds’ demands.

Napoli remain in talks with Liverpool for Nunez, who has prioritised a move to the Stadio Maradona, as Football Italia reported earlier this week.

The latest update from Pedullà on Caughtoffside is that negotiations between the two clubs have continued in recent hours and are still ongoing, with the Partenopei working to match the Reds’ asking price.

As we already reported on Football Italia, Napoli are ready to invest circa €42m to sign the 26-year-old striker, but Liverpool’s asking price is €8m more, including add-ons.

Napoli relentlessly working to convince Liverpool

Napoli are working with no breaks to sign the Uruguay international and have put talks for any other target in attack, including Lorenzo Lucca, on hold.

Napoli have already secured the services of Kevin De Bruyne and Luca Marianucci and are on the verge of signing Noa Lang from PSV.
